The Continental R, code-named ‘Nepal’ by the engineering department, was designed and built entirely at Crewe. It filled the space left by the Camargue, sharing with that model an eye-watering list price. When launched in 1991, the initial press release had the price as £160,000, only for that to be tweaked upwards to £175,000 soon afterwards, when the new VAT rate was announced in that year’s budget. The sleek shape benefitted from work in the wind tunnel; the windscreen was raked to lower the vehicle’s drag coefficient, enhancing fuel consumption, lowering wind noise and raising the model’s top speed. It is said that when the model was unveiled at the Geneva Motor Show, the assembled audience broke out into spontaneous applause, with the Geneva Show car being sold to the Sultan of Brunei on the spot! Riding on 16-inch wheels with low profile Avon tyres, the new Continental R was powered by the company’s revered 6750cc V8 engine, now using a new four-speed GM automatic transmission The 325bhp turbocharged power unit would offer a near 150mph top speed and somehow heave Bentley’s 2.4-tonne bulk to 60mph in just over six seconds.

The stylish Bentley Continental R offered here was delivered new to its first proud owner through Stratton Motor Company of Stratford, Cheshire on the 4th of April 1997. The second keeper, IPA Print Associated of Amersham, acquired the Bentley on the 26th of May 2000 but sold it on shortly afterwards to Mr R. Waddingham of Gerrards Cross who would keep the Continental R for the next 21 years. The car entered the current vendor’s ownership due to family circumstances and with the Bentley now being surplus to requirements it has been decided to offer the car for sale. Strikingly finished in Black Emerald, a very Dark Green, with Sandstone fine coachlines complemented by a Sandstone and special order Ascot Green Connolly hide interior with Dark Green Wilton carpets, this is about as ‘Bentley’ as it gets. From the thick history file it is clear that this Continental R has been pampered all of its life. Servicing has only been entrusted to the most reputable of Bentley main dealers with invoices form H.R. Owen, Jack Barclay, Bentley Pangbourne and, most recently, P&A Wood. Showing just 72,251 miles from new and offered with the aforementioned history file, its original owner’s book pack and a current V5, this is an exceptional example of one of the last true Bentley grand tourers.
